These are extremely tiny shower rooms that are normally 15 to 20 square feet, making them the least costly restrooms to add at $3,000 to $12,000. Any kind of restroom has a lot of pipes and electric, much of which is hidden behind walls in damp locations, making it feasible for unforeseen corrosion or failure to go unseen. Remodelers need to budget plan between $80 and $1,000 for every expected electric or pipes component. Remodels that entail expanding or substantially changing the floor plan of a restroom generally call for a little bit more planning and assistance from shower room remodelers. It may be worth a home owner getting in touch with an engineer and an architectural engineer. These experts can set you back approximately $100 to $200 per hour. Generally, the choice to broaden or change the layout of the washroom can include at least $5,000, and potentially much more, to the expense of washroom improvement. A shower setup sets you back $1,000 to $8,000 for a prefab shower delay insert. For higher-end styles, take into consideration a custom-tiled walk-in shower installation costing $3,500 to $15,000. Converting an existing area right into a washroom costs $200 to $250 per square foot.
